VATSIM Notice to Airmen (NOTAM)
Issued by Kyprianos Biris (810309), 30-Jan-2003 09:08 UTC __________________________________________________________________________

Please read below some information regarding RogerWilco freeware
software http://www.rogerwilco.com/ that we use for our voice
communications.

It will help a lot of us get rid of some problems we experience
latelly.

SET YOUR INTERNET CONNECTION SPEED TO *SLOW MODEM*
Adjust -> Configure -> Next ...
This is IRRELEVANT from your actual connection speed.

Also please read below a more detailed report from Matt Johnson
for UDP ports and configuration settings for firewalls on NAT,
ICS etc.

They have been tested and they work !

Folks,

This is just a gentle reminder that Roger Wilco is particularly sensitive to firewalls, router misconfigurations and blocked
ports.

Reports of voice problems (some parties on a channel not being
able to hear others and vice versa) are on the increase again,
and so I'd just like to remind everyone to check that their
firewalls and routers know what needs to be done to make Roger
Wilco work properly.

*** If you are using a Network Address Translation device or
setup, remember to set up static port forwarding for the ports
described to your RW system. Dynamic port forwarding won't work
with Roger Wilco, nor (reportedly) does the port forwarding built
into Windows Internet

Connection Sharing (ICS).

*** If you are a PILOT, make sure that ports 3782 and 3783, for
both TCP and UDP, are open, and if necessary, forwarded to the PC running Roger Wilco.

*** If you are a CONTROLLER, make sure that ports 3290, 3782 and
3783 for both TCP and UDP are open, and if necessary, forwarded
to the PC running ASRC if you have it, or Roger Wilco otherwise.
Even if you don't have ASRC yet, making sure that 3290 is open
is "good practice" and will save lots of heartache, furrowed
brows and newsgroup posts later!

Let me also make another point: It only takes ONE person in a
channel with a misconfigured system (i.e. one that is blocking
traffic to one of the ports mentioned above) to affect ALL the
users in the channel -- even those who have their systems set up
correctly. This makes it incredibly important, for everyone's
sanity :), that everyone takes it upon themselves to check their
system is doing the right thing. It's the same as the "push to
talk" thing: one person with a hot mike makes the channel
unusable; same with blocked ports.
